Understanding Four Pin Power Connectors
Four pin power connectors come in different forms, such as the Molex connector and the CPU power connector. I found that these connectors are designed to supply power to components like hard drives, fans, and sometimes even the motherboard. Knowing the specific type I needed was crucial for compatibility with my system.
